* What to do about the proposed MPI-3 explicit Fortran bindings (the so-called "F03 bindings")? We could use function overloading and forego the suffix approach that is necessary in C. But this was deemed to be a bad idea -- it seemed better to keep function name parity with C. So have both an MPI_File_write with int count and MPI_File_writeL with MPI_Count count in the "F03" bindings.
One more point here: there should be no "integer" version of MPI_FILE_WRITE in the F03 bindings because they're new. This follows the same precedent of "no int versions of non-blocking collectives".
